Many community colleges suffer declining enrollments during periods of economic ressession. At government retraining programs, which are not provided free of charge, enrollment figures boom during these periods when many people have less money and there is more competition for jobs.
Each of the following, if true, helps to explain the enrollment increases in government retraining programs above EXCEPT:
A)During periods of economic slowdown, government retraining programs are more likely that community colleges to prpare their students for the jobs that are still available.
B) During periods of economic prosperity, grauates of government retraining programs often continue their studies in community colleges.
C) Tuition at most government retraining programs is a fraction of that at community colleges.
D) Government retraining programs devote more resources than do other colleges to attracting those studnets especially affected by economic slowdowns.
E) Students at government retraining programs, but not those at most community colleges, can control the cost of their studies by choosing the number of courses they take each term.
